    First letter of BMW motorcycles represents the engine type, G for 1 cylinder, R for twin boxer, F for inline 2, S for inline 4, K for inline 6, wish that helps!

    After years of racing and riding sport bikes on the street, culminating with an S1000RR, I bought an age-appropriate R1250RS. The S1KRR was frustrating to ride on the street and even on some race tracks. At Sonoma, running stock gearing, it never got out of 3rd. The R1250RS is pure pleasure but without the huge weight, weak brakes and cumbersome handling of most other touring bikes. The massive engine braking took some getting used to, but the many dementia aids (e.g. self cancelling winkers) are a blessing.

    I had an 2003 R1150R and it was an ok bike - heated grips cracked, vibrated a lot, starter had a design flaw (had rebuilt it with a new redesigned starter pinion gear) that chewed up the flywheel and the entire back of the bike needed to be disassembled to replace the flywheel. While in there, saw that the clutch slave cylinder was leaking. I don't know that I'd pay the premium for another BMW - same goes for my E39 that nickel-and-dimed me to death. German over-engineering does not necessarily equal quality and longevity. That R9T is a nice looking bike though.
